Pricing out an Ultima in the US.
Wilwood brakes are much more common (at least in Iowa....) then AP. So I'm looking into the pricing on Wilwood calipers, hats, etc. for the replacement part convenience.
What are the sizes of the caliper pistons, rotors and hats that are speced on the Ultima?
How close to neutral is the balance bar adustment? (Did the factory get it right? - I assume so, but want to ask anyway...)
How is brake performance on the street and on the track (assuming proper fluid and pad selection)?

You may have problems establishing the required mounting brackets etc.
Unless someone has an AP kit they have not fitted yet it would be difficult to find the dimensions you require.
The discs are about 330mm and 38mm thick. The callipers have one piston smaller than the other to compensate pad wear but I don't know the sizes.
Brake performance of 100mph to a standstill in 4.4 seconds and in a distance of 83meters has to be more than adequate.

I have the ability to size and manufacture a caliper mounting bracket. (Mechanical Engineer and I have a table top milling machine)
What I need to know now (Thanks for the rotor specs!) is the size of the pistons in the calipers. Need to make sure the pedal ratios and brake torque are as close as possible.
IMHO - 1 time brake stopping distance is more a function of the tires and brake balance. Your every day Ford/GM/whatever floating caliper car can lock the wheel up at high speeds, but only if the temps stay low. The big rotor and caliper is to manage and dissapate heat on a road course where rotor temps can get over 1000F.

Ultima's website lists the 4 pot AP calipers with 1.5" and 1.625" pistons and 320mmx30mm discs. I went my own route when sourcing the brakes. I went with Brembos and had Brembo N.A. recommend a caliper/disc combo that would work best with this car based on a number of factors. Equal size front and rear caliper/rotors are best for this car. Most of the calipers now are sold with different size pistons for better wear. Being an engineer, you shouldn't have any trouble with the caliper brackets or hats but I recommend you check out www.colemanracing.com for the hats anyway. They've got a sweet CNC design for them, but they were a little pricey ($200 per hat). Mine are floating discs with curve vaned 328mm rotors instead of cross drilled rotors. The beauty of going with either AP, Wilwood, or Brembo is that everyone makes pads for these calipers. I run a street compound pad for around town and have a race pad for Auto-X and trackdays.
The brakes are unbelievable in this car! The car stops faster than anything I've ever been in. It would throw you into the windshield without your harness fastened. The brake bias is 50/50 in the middle as measured on my SPA bias gauge. I prefer more rear bias with the car to take advantage of the large rear tires 45/55 front/rear to 40/60 front/rear. Others prefer more front bias and just the opposite. Of course on rainy days you want a little more front bias.
Now, having said all of this, people like myself who have sourced their own brakes, are a rare breed! It is highly against the factory's recommendation to source your own brakes, and they have spent a lot of testing coming up with their recommended caliper/disc combo. For someone who is sourcing a complete setup, discs, calipers, hats(bells), and brackets, and is not an engineer, you can expect to pay considerably more for another setup. I know I've dropped over $7k to $8k for my setup when it was all said and done. With a couple of spare hats that were the wrong offset. I'm very pleased with my setup, but it would have been a lot cheaper to go the factory route. Then again, I really didn't have to go with a race caliper either. Ha.
p.s.Get a caliper with dust seals or else you'll need to rebuild them quite a bit. Anti-rattle clips are also nice.

I was gonna use Wilwoods as well. Ended up using the Factory AP's. I talked to a number of competitors at Run and Gun this week and all said their experience shows that AP to be superior to Wilwood. I was told the main problem with the Wilwoods is caliper flex. The factory AP's have been 17,000 miles and 7 days of track use and I've never even had to bleed em. I saw Cobra replicas with boiled brake fluid and cars jacked up all week. I'm glad I used the AP's. You're building a pretty expensive car, don't cheap out on the brakes.
You may end up spending more in the long run sorting out pad compounds etc. My opinion.
